How Much Does Accommodation Cost In South Africa?

South Africa

 

The place you stay is one of the most important parts of a trip to South Africa, and it can really blow any budget. South Africa has a wide range of places to stay, from high-tech luxury hotels to cheaper backpacker hostels and camping. It’s important to know what to expect before you go to the beautiful Rainbow Nation. When it comes to places to stay, South Africa has something for everyone, no matter what they like or how much money they have. In big cities like Johannesburg, Cape Town, and Durban, you can expect to pay between $300 and $450 per night for a room at a high-end hotel.

If you’re willing to give up a few creature comforts, you can find good rooms in many less touristy parts of South Africa for as little as $50 per night. If you want to stay somewhere for less money, self-catering apartments and backpacker lodges are great choices. Self-catering apartments are usually a good deal for the money. They cost around $150 a night for a family of four or more, but you can save even more money with daily deals or discounts for longer stays.

Camping is another cheap option in South Africa, and many campgrounds charge from R30 ($2) to R150 ($10) per person per night, plus extra fees for electricity, water, and sewage. Campsites usually have basic amenities like bathrooms and kitchens that are good for both cheap and expensive travelers. How Much Does Food Cost In South Africa?

South Africa

 

When it comes to how much food costs in South Africa, there is no doubt that it is very cheap. Depending on where you go in South Africa, you can get a variety of tasty, one-of-a-kind dishes and meals for relatively low prices. These include traditional South African curries, Mediterranean-style food, and classic American burgers and pizzas. No matter what kind of food you want to eat during your trip to South Africa, it’s good to know how much a meal for two will cost. You and your friend can get a simple lunch at a fast-food place for about 70 to 100 ZAR, which is about $5 to $ On the other hand, a mid-range restaurant will only cost you about 150 ZAR (about $11) more.

Of course, if you’re on a tight budget, you can find cheaper meals at street stalls or even grocery stores. Also, wine and beer can be expensive in some parts of Africa, but they are surprisingly cheap in South Africa. A good bottle of wine will cost between 45 and 55 ZAR, or about $3 to $4, in a casual café or restaurant. Beer can get a little more expensive, especially if it’s a higher-end brand. Two imported beers will cost you between 70 and 90 ZAR, or about $5 to $6 USD.

Best Way To Get Around South Africa

South Africa

 

South Africa is a great place to visit if you want to see a new country. It has beautiful scenery, friendly people, and a lot of wildlife. But since cities and towns are so far apart, what is the best way to get around the country? South Africa has many ways to get around, from private luxury cars to charter buses and short hops between cities. Here’s the best way to get around South Africa. In most cities, taxis are a popular way to get around, and the prices are usually fair. Short trips within a city that go only one way can cost as little as $

When you take a taxi, you don’t have to do any research or make a reservation ahead of time. Instead, you can just call one from the street. Local bus companies take tourists to tourist spots often and for a low price. The prices are much lower than those of private bus companies, but the buses are often very old and may not have air conditioning or comfortable seats. You don’t have to buy your tickets in advance, but you might need to do some research to find out which buses run on which days and routes.

Renting a car is a great way to see parts of South Africa that aren’t as popular. Even though traffic and parking may make it hard to get around in South Africa’s big cities, many of the country’s smaller towns are easy to get to by car. There is no set price for renting a car in South Africa, but renting for a week is often cheaper than renting for a day. Make sure your budget includes the costs of insurance and gas. South Africa drives on the left side of the road, so drivers should be extra careful.

Everything You Need to Know About Currency In South Africa

South Africa

 

Do you want to go to South Africa? Before you go, you should know how much money the country uses. After all, the South African currency is a big part of how much your vacation will cost. The South African rand is the country’s official currency. People often call it the rand. Since 1961, the rand has been the official currency of the country. The rand is one of the world’s oldest and most frequently traded currencies.

The coins range from one cent to fifty cents and one rand to two rand. There are banknotes with amounts ranging from R10 to R200. To make a good budget for your trip to South Africa, you need to understand the different denominations of money. If you don’t, you might not know how to pay for things. Remember that the rand’s value against other currencies can change. For example, the value of the currency often goes up and down a lot when compared to the US dollar and the British pound.

The South African Reserve Bank keeps an eye on the currency all the time to make sure that it stays stable. What makes the rand worth what it is? There are many things to consider, like how well the country’s economy is doing, what its political situation is like, and how good the business and investment climate is in general. Even what happens with bigger currencies can have an effect. When it comes to how much your trip to South Africa will cost, a strong dollar or pound means that you are likely to get more for your rand when you buy things. If the rand is stronger than the US dollar and the British pound, your vacation will probably cost more.

Our Final Thoughts

The cost of travelling to South Africa depends on the kind of adventure you are looking for. Whether you are looking for a luxurious beach holiday, a safari adventure, or a budget-friendly trip, the cost will vary greatly. On average, a trip to South Africa for about two weeks will cost around $3500 per person, excluding flights. While that number may intimidate some, South Africa offers a wide variety of travel experiences, so the cost can be tailored to fit any budget. If you’re looking for a luxurious package, be prepared to pay anywhere from $5000-$7000 per person. This will include accommodation in a four- or five-star rating hotel, safari game experience, and flights to South Africa.

Accommodation can range from $30-$250 per night, depending on the location. For example, there are beautiful beach-front hotels in Cape Town that offer rooms for approximately $150 per night. If you’re willing to rough it a bit and find yourself a hostel or guesthouse then you can get a room for as little as $30 per night. For food, you’re looking at around $20-$50 per day, depending on the type of cuisine you’re looking for. There are many great, and affordable, local eateries if you’re in the mood for some South African specialties.

If you’re looking at day trips and activities, plan to spend around $20-$30 per person per day. This can include self-guided hikes, game drives, culinary experiences, wine tastings, and art workshops.
